Mar 9, 2023 · Grace Curtis's Frontier is a satisfyingly strange debut novel that augments its SF setting with western vibes. It opens when an escape pod crashes into the parched landscape of a future Earth, and our protagonist steps out into an unfamiliar land.

Outside of novels, Grace Curtis mostly makes her living from video games. She's written for magazines like Eurogamer and Edge, and has a wonderful day job at an indie game publisher called Future Friends. When not writing she can usually be found up a hill somewhere, climbing or hiking or lolling idly in the grass. She lives in Bristol, UK.
